Section 4 – Ingredient or Technology Spotlight
The 2025 PhenQ formulation is structured around a series of recognizable and increasingly studied natural ingredients, each selected for its contribution to multi-pathway metabolic support. Central to the formula is α-Lacys Reset®, a patented compound combining alpha-lipoic acid (ALA), magnesium, and cysteine base. This ingredient has been examined in placebo-controlled clinical contexts for its potential to activate thermogenesis and influence body composition markers within the parameters of non-prescription supplementation.
α-Lacys Reset® is joined by Capsimax® powder, a highly bioavailable form of concentrated capsaicinoids derived from chili peppers. Research surrounding this ingredient highlights its role in increasing thermogenic efficiency and metabolic expenditure, while also providing digestive tract tolerance compared to raw pepper extracts. Its use has become widespread in formulations that seek to support heat production without relying on high doses of stimulants.
Another key component is chromium picolinate, a trace mineral with a long-standing presence in dietary supplements. While not associated with weight loss as a standalone agent, chromium is often cited in nutrition literature for its involvement in glucose metabolism and its reported influence on carbohydrate-related cravings. Its inclusion in PhenQ’s formulation supports the product’s emphasis on appetite regulation and micronutrient synergy.
The updated version of PhenQ also includes InnoSlim®, a proprietary blend of Panax notoginseng and Astragalus membranaceus. Recent studies have framed this ingredient as a potential modulator of AMPK pathways and carbohydrate absorption rates. InnoSlim® is becoming a frequent addition to formulas positioned within blood sugar awareness and metabolic health categories.
Additional ingredients such as nopal cactus and L-carnitine fumarate contribute to the formula’s nutritional profile. Nopal, a fibrous cactus traditionally consumed in various cultures, has been associated with satiety and lipid-binding activity in digestive contexts. L-carnitine, an amino acid compound found in red meat and plant-based sources, is commonly used in nutritional protocols aimed at supporting energy metabolism and recovery.
